Born in Lachine, Claudine Arcand
began violin lessons at age five, and
pursued her classical training with
Nathalie Cadotte in Montreal. For five
years she played violin and viola with l’
Orchestre Symphonique des Jeunes
Laval-Laurentides.

In 1992 she discovered the traditional
music of Québec through a dance
troupe from Lachine called Les
Éclusiers. At that time, she met Sabin
Jacques, Richard Forest and Benoît
Bourque, who guided her as she
learned to play the beautiful Québécois
repertoire by ear. Later on she was a
member of several groups, including
Réveillons!, La part du quêteux, and les
Grondeuses. She also accompanied
Les Éclusiers de Lachine on several
tours in the United States, France,
Spain, and Mexico.

Claudine now lives in l’Islet-sur-mer
where she teaches violin through
classical and traditional repertoire and
directs her own youth string ensemble.
She recently recorded with Montmagny’
s own Alexandre Caron, one of the
young upcoming accordionists, along
with masters Denis Pépin and Marcel
Messervier.
